: Demonstrating her versatility, Gaga released the Great American Songbook-style jazz album Cheek to Cheek with Tony Bennett, which debuted at number one in the US. She then pivoted to a more intimate, stripped-back pop-rock sound with Joanne , which dealt with personal themes of family and loss. In 2020, she made a triumphant return to the dance floor with Chromatica , a vibrant album that used house music to explore themes of mental health and healing.
